Verses 1-7: The People's Rebellion and Flight to Egypt. Jeremiah finishes delivering God's message, but the leaders and proud men reject his prophecy, accusing him of falsehood. Despite God's command to remain in Judah, Johanan and the captains lead the remnant, including women and children, into Egypt, directly disobeying the Lord.
Verses 8-13: The Prophetic Sign of Judgment in Egypt. While in Tahpanhes, God instructs Jeremiah to hide stones in clay at Pharaoh’s house as a visible sign. God declares that Nebuchadnezzar, His servant, will come and bring judgment upon Egypt, destroying its gods and delivering its people to death, captivity, and the sword. This prophecy underscores God's sovereignty over nations and His control over history.
